Medical Assistant Perform routine administrative, clinical and laboratory procedures and to assist physicians during examination and treatment. The program concludes with an internship to help apply your learned skills in an actual work setting. Graduates are qualified to seek positions as medical office assistants in physicians’ offices, clinics and other health-related facilities.

Practical Nursing (Offered at the Alton Campus only) Fifteen months in length. Develop knowledge and skills necessary to function as a practical nurse within the scope of practice in hospitals, nursing homes, skilled extended care and rehabilitative facilities, clinics, schools, private homes, group homes and similar institutions. The program integrates classroom instruction, laboratory practice and clinical experience to give students the necessary knowledge and skill base to prepare for the National Council Licensure Examination for Practical Nurses (NCLEX-PN®).

Basic Nursing Assistant Training Just 10 weeks long. Provide students the opportunity to develop the knowledge and skills necessary to function as a Nursing Assistant in hospitals or long-term care facilities, under the training and supervision of a registered nurse or licensed practical nurse. Satisfactorily complete all classroom, lab, and clinical training in order to be eligible to take the written competency exam and be listed in the Health Care Worker Registry.
